PHP 通过 MySQLi 函数连接 MySQL 数据库151


在 PHP 中使用 MySQLi 函数连接 MySQL 数据库是一种方便且流行的方法。MySQLi(MySQL Improved)是一个 PHP 扩展,它提供了面向对象的和过程式的 MySQL 数据库交互接口。本文将详细介绍使用 PHP 中的 MySQLi 函数建立 MySQL 数据库连接的步骤,并提供代码示例。

先决条件

在继续之前,请确保满足以下先决条件:* 已安装并配置 PHP
* 已创建 MySQL 数据库和用户
* 具有 MySQL 数据库的访问权限

1. 安装 MySQLi 扩展

如果尚未安装 MySQLi 扩展,请执行以下步骤:* 使用以下命令检查是否已安装 MySQLi:
``` bash
php -m | grep mysqli
```
* 如果未安装,请使用以下命令安装:
``` bash
sudo apt install php-mysqli
```

2. 连接 MySQL 数据库

要使用 MySQLi 连接 MySQL 数据库,需要创建一个新的 MySQLi 对象。该对象将用于执行查询和管理数据库连接。以下是一个示例,演示如何使用面向对象的接口连接到 MySQL 数据库:``` php

```

在这个示例中,我们使用以下参数创建了一个新的 MySQLi 对象:* localhost: MySQL 服务器的地址。
* username: 连接到数据库的用户名。
* password: 连接到数据库的密码。
* database_name: 要连接的数据库的名称。

3. 执行查询

成功连接到数据库后,就可以使用 MySQLi 对象执行查询。以下是如何使用 MySQLi 执行查询的示例:``` php

```

在这个示例中,我们使用 `mysqli->query()` 方法执行查询,并使用 `mysqli_fetch_assoc()` 方法获取结果。可以通过遍历 `$row` 数组来访问每个结果行的列值。

4. 关闭数据库连接

在完成与数据库的交互后,重要的是关闭数据库连接以释放资源。以下是如何使用 MySQLi 关闭数据库连接的示例:``` php

```

通过调用 `mysqli->close()` 方法,可以关闭数据库连接。

5. 处理错误

在使用 MySQLi 时,可能会遇到错误。处理这些错误非常重要,这样可以识别问题并采取适当的措施。以下是如何在 PHP 中处理 MySQLi 错误的示例:``` php

```

在这个示例中,我们使用 `mysqli->connect_error` 属性检查连接错误。如果连接失败,将打印错误消息并退出脚本。

使用 PHP 中的 MySQLi 函数连接 MySQL 数据库非常简单明了。通过遵循本文中概述的步骤,您可以轻松地建立和管理数据库连接,执行查询并处理错误。这将使您能够构建高效且可靠的 PHP 应用程序,与 MySQL 数据库交互。

2024-10-19


上一篇:PHP 数组去重:消除重复元素

下一篇:PHP 数组分类:深入解析各种数组类型